Whether you’re a history enthusiast, nature lover, or simply looking for an unforgettable day trip from Manhattan, Bannerman Castle promises an experience like no other.### **A Brief History of Bannerman Castle**Constructed in the early 20th century by Scottish-American entrepreneur Francis Bannerman VI, the castle was originally designed as a storage facility for military surplus goods.
Bannerman had amassed an extensive collection of surplus weapons and ammunition following the Spanish-American War and needed a secure location to house his inventory.
Pollepel Island provided the perfect secluded setting for this purpose. The castle’s design reflects Bannerman’s Scottish heritage, with its turrets and crenellated walls evoking the romantic charm of medieval European castles.Unfortunately, after Bannerman’s death in 1918 and subsequent accidents involving stored munitions, parts of the castle fell into disrepair.
Today, it stands as both a hauntingly beautiful ruin and an enduring symbol of industrial ambition.### **What Makes Bannerman Castle Unique?**Bannerman Castle is not just about its striking architecture; it’s also about its breathtaking surroundings.
The island offers panoramic views of the Hudson Highlands and serves as a sanctuary for local wildlife. Visitors can explore lush gardens filled with native plants or enjoy guided tours that delve into the castle’s intriguing history.The site has become increasingly popular for cultural events such as outdoor theater performances, art exhibits, and photography workshops.
Its remote location adds to its allure—accessible only by boat or kayak—making every visit feel like an adventure.### **Visiting Bannerman Castle**Tours are available seasonally from May through October and are led by knowledgeable guides who bring the castle's story to life.
These tours often include a short boat ride from Beacon or Cold Spring to Pollepel Island, followed by an informative walk around the ruins.
